README

SquirrelMail
http://www.squirrelmail.org

Introduction:
-------------
SquirrelMail is a standards-based webmail package written in PHP4. It includes
built-in pure PHP support for the IMAP and SMTP protocols, and all pages render
in pure HTML 4.0 (with no Javascript) for maximum compatibility across
browsers. It has very few requirements and is very easy to configure and
install. SquirrelMail has a all the functionality you would want from an email
client, including strong MIME support, address books, and folder manipulation.

Why did you guys create SquirrelMail? The need arose in our organization for
the access of email and address books from anywhere in the world. Obviously
a web interface is ideal for this, given that the user has access to the
Internet. After reviewing several open source projects, we realized that
we were going to need to do some fairly major customizations to get things
to be a nice fit for our needs. So the decision was made to create our
own for some of these reasons, and for fun (we really like PHP4). We
decided to open source the project to contribute to the community that has
contributed so much to us. Since then, it has grown much bigger than we ever
imagined, and we have an awesome development team who are actively working
on the project.
